Walk-up shop with a take-out order window and seriously great Jamaican patties. I tried the Impossible Patty and Veggie Patty, both of which were amazing. Ordering was simple, wait time was minimal. I haven’t had patties like this since my last visit to Harlem. Patties-N-Tingz will not disappoint. I appreciate that you can order patties hot or take-n-bake. If I lived in LA (but not downtown), I would load up on the take-n-bake and freeze them to have a steady stream of patties for weeks.
Vegetarian options: j*** impossible patty, vegetable patty, pumpkin patty, and desserts.
